About the Role
At For Eyes, we are an optical retailer offering high-quality brands and products with great pricing. Our diverse team is dedicated to customer satisfaction, providing expert eye care and affordable eyewear. As part of EssilorLuxottica, a global leader in vision care, you’ll join a community of over 200,000 employees driving innovation in the eyewear and eyecare industry.
Responsibilities
- Deliver legendary customer service and perfectly crafted high-quality eyewear that exceeds customer expectations.
- Greet customers warmly, exchange names, and ensure they know what to expect.
- Custom fit glasses and precisely place prescriptions in lenses.
- Act as a leader in optical acumen, providing guidance to associates.
- Take and record measurements, adjust or fit eyewear correctly, and ensure finished eyewear meets standards and customer requirements.
- Attract new customers by exploring their needs and priorities through open-ended questions.
- Be attentive to details, ask follow-up questions, and review prescriptions to identify special needs.
- Assist co-workers with complex product needs and prescriptions.
- Utilize store tools and adhere to Brand Store Commitments.
- Perform work accurately and thoroughly despite time pressure and customer volume.
- Demonstrate superior product knowledge, describing features and benefits of lenses and frames.
- Reinforce customers’ final selection and anticipate problems to develop long-term solutions.
- Partner with management to resolve customer issues and exceed expectations.
- Multi-task, prioritize, and manage time with competing priorities.
- Commit to delivery dates, seek feedback, and ask for referrals.
- Strive for exceptional results on Brand KPIs and competencies.
- Present, celebrate, and educate customers at pick-up.
- Maintain store appearance, keeping it clean, attractive, and organized.
- Secure and protect company assets.
- Inform management of safety opportunities and demonstrate safe work practices.
- Adhere to company policies, including discounting, promotions, and inventory management.
- Sell on your feet 80%-100% of the time.
- Perform additional duties such as customer calls and dispensing eyewear as needed.
- Maintain proper dress code, including name tag and associate tablet.
Requirements
- High School graduate or equivalent.
- State Licensure as a Licensed Optician.
- Optical dispensing experience.
- Strong customer service skills: communicator, listener, and team builder.
- Knowledge of current store merchandise.
- Basic math skills.
- Awareness of current fashion trends.
- Selling skills – ability to use and carry an iPad/tablet.
- Familiarity with POS systems, computers, and calculators.
